Which service business is the most profitable?
Assuming you mean the most profitable service business in terms of ROI, there are several different contenders. Many people believe that businesses such as accounting, law and financial consulting are some of the most profitable service businesses due to the high hourly rate charged by professionals in these fields. Additionally, these businesses often require relatively low start-up costs compared to other service businesses. Another type of business that can be quite profitable is one that provides a unique or specialized service that is in high demand. For example, a luxury pet care company or a mobile car detailing service can charge higher rates for their services and enjoy healthy profits as a result. Ultimately, the most profitable service business is one that is able to effectively market its services to its target audience and generate enough demand to maintain a high level of profitability.
